У меня, как правило, много открытых буферов vim.
Есть ли способ сообщить vim: когда я выполняю эту команду git (которая переключает ветви), перезагружает все буферы? Поскольку у меня есть привязки ко всему моему взаимодействию с vim-git, сообщить vim, когда делать перезагрузку, не проблема. Вопрос: как заставить vim перезагрузить все буферы?
Вы можете попробовать установить параметр autoread на.
autoread
:set autoread
Из справки vim:
Когда обнаружено, что файл был изменен вне Vim и он не был изменен внутри Vim, автоматически прочитайте его снова.